1. Title:
Use of Portable oil dust checker (Metal content checker) for condition monitoring of Gear
case oil to detect defects in bull gear, pinion and Motor Suspension Unit (MSU).
2. Brief History:
2.1 Clause 2.3.2 & 2.3.3 of ABB document no. AEB 452 569 (Drive 15 AN 21 R1, Instruction
for Maintenance and Operation), (part of Vol. F2 of WAG9 Manual), prescribes
replacement of gear case oil and chemical analysis after every 200000 Km.

2.3 Clause 2.3.2 of ABB document no. AEB 452 569 prescribes that if the values
unexpectedly exceed or fall below the acceptable range it is necessary to find the cause.
2.4 During minor schedules, visual check of gear case oil color and replacement in case
dirty/badly discolored oil is prescribed as per revised maintenance schedule activities of
3-phase locomotives issued by RDSO vide letter no. EL/3.1.35/16 dated 7.2.2012.
Gear case oil sample metal content is being checked during IC/IC0 and major schedules
and recorded. This metal content checking is being carried out by a portable dust checker
(SDM-73) which is easy to carry, test can be done near the loco itself and it is cost
effective. If metal content is more than 12000 ppm then complete oil is being replaced
with new oil and loco kept under monitoring. In the next schedule, gear case oil metal
content being checked again and if found more than 12,000 ppm then locomotive taken
for lifting for thorough checking of wheel set. In case of abnormal results with portable
checker, the oil samples are once again taken to metallurgical lab and tested on ferrous
debris monitor (ANALEX FDM plus) which is having a range of 0-34,000 ppm.
In Loco number 30582 during schedule inspection on 27.04.18, the gear case oil when
tested with the portable checker, gear case - 4 oil metal content was found more than
34,000 PPM. On further investigation after lifting the locomotive, found gear end MSU
labyrinth ring (Nose suspended drive Drg. No: 1209.01.211.031) bolts missing and bolt
fixing holes found oblong, step formed on labyrinth ring, hence wheel set replaced.

2.6 It is felt that condition monitoring of gear case oil by way of metal content checking by
suitable portable device, may help in early detection and prevention of potential failures
in Gear case/MSU/MSU Gear end bearing.
3. Object:
Condition monitoring of bull gear, pinion & MSU gear end bearing and associated
components by checking metal content of gear case oil of in service locomotives.
4. Modified Instructions :-
4.1 In addition to the existing instructions for operation and maintenance of drive system
followings instructions to be followed:
4.2 Metal content of gear case oil to be checked after periodic replacement of gear case
oil, during every IC0/IC schedule and overhauling of the locomotive. Records of
metal content to be maintained for reference and base line determination.
4.3 ELS/LGD had started this practice of monitoring the Ferrous debris in the gear case
oil since April-2017 and on the basis of twelve months data analysis, the limit of
12000 ppm had been adopted by ELS/LGD as given in paragraph 2.5.
4.4 Sheds may either develop suitable limit of metal content themselves or initially adopt
the practice adopted by ELS/LGD.
4.5 Railways are also requested to analyse the data of metal content recorded & any
abnormality if found in the wheel set for a period of one year and send a report to
RDSO for prescribing suitable limit of metal content in gear case oil.
6. Agency of Implementation:-
All Electric loco sheds and POH shops.
7. Periodicity of Implementation:
During IC0/IC schedules and overhauling of the locomotive.
